def status(self, extra_options_list=None): """ 'status' is a more accessible way to query the state of the AppScale deployment than 'appscale-describe-instances', and calls it with the parameters in the user's AppScalefile. Raises: AppScalefileException: If there is no AppScalefile in the current directory. """ contents = self.read_appscalefile() # Construct a describe-instances command from the file's contents command = extra_options_list or [] contents_as_yaml = yaml.safe_load(contents) if 'keyname' in contents_as_yaml: command.append("--keyname") command.append(contents_as_yaml['keyname']) # Finally, exec the command. Don't worry about validating it - # appscale-describe-instances will do that for us. options = ParseArgs(command, "appscale-describe-instances").args AppScaleTools.print_cluster_status(options)
